数控刀具半径补偿

G41G42G40,我用G41或G42的时候,是不是要在刀具补偿里面的半径里面输刀尖的半径R,这样程序里面的半径补偿才能真正的生效???
你们说的这些我都懂,我这是发啦克系统,刀补里面有R半径值,要加到半径值里面,不然系统怎么知道你的刀是

不是的,你要在程序中,G41后面加上刀号。

比如 

.....

G41 D1 X0.0 Y0.0  (D1是指1号刀)

你在加刀补的话,就要在机器的刀具列表中,有D1 D2 D3 等等

找到D1 然后在D项下面加上0.1 或-0.1

要补多少就写入多少。不是刀半径,而是你要补的量。 

你是真心不懂,

只要你定了刀号对应上就行,

骗刀的原理就是如此.

看图中标红线处.

参考资料:纯手打

温馨提示:答案为网友推荐,仅供参考
第1个回答  推荐于2017-10-11
数控刀具半径补偿
刀尖圆弧半径补偿G40,G41,G42
当编写数控轨迹代码时,一般是以刀具中心为基准。但实际中,刀具通常是圆形的,刀具中心并不是刀具与加工零件接触的部分,所以刀具中心的的轨迹应偏离实际零件轨迹一个刀具半径的距离。简单的将零件外形的轨迹偏移一个刀具半径的方法就是B 型刀补,这样的方法虽然简单,但会出现一定的问题,如产生过切现象。而且由于刀尖圆弧的影响,实际加工结果与工件程序会存在误差,而 C 型刀补可实现刀具半径补偿解决上述问题、消除上述误差。C 型刀补的基本思想是并不马上执行读入的程序,而是再读入下一段程序,判断两段轨迹之间的转接情况,根据转接情况计算相应的运动轨迹(转接向量)。由于多读了一段程序进行预处理,故 C 型刀补能进行更精确的补偿、消除圆形刀具其中心不在刀尖上带来的误差,从而能实现精密加工。
第2个回答  2020-12-23